Born in 1952 in Notre-Dame des Laurentides, a small village in the suburbs of Quebec City, she has lived in Saint-Jean-Port-Joli for several years.
Dreamy and solitary child, very young she develops her skill in different techniques. Do-it-yourself, sewing and drawing become creative tools for her.
Her favorite subjects are dance and landscape. The study of stylization led him to develop a more symbolically romantic approach to his characters. His dancers find themselves in different bucolic landscapes. The sweetness and romanticism that emerge from her paintings make her an authentic and constantly evolving artist.
Succeed in making the spectator dream, for a short moment. This is his challenge!
Member of the Association of Artists of the South Shore, she participates in various symposiums across Quebec and exhibits her paintings at the art gallery of the Auberge du Faubourg in St-Jean-Port-Joli and at La Seigneurie. Aulnaies of St-Roch-des Aulnaies.
